How do I add a trustline for $BTC?
To hold $BTC, you need to set a trustline to the issuer (rKFFm9FkxJ5wFSTzpErU2XC18ncpxs4pev) for the currency code 2442544300000000000000000000000000000000. Most XRPL wallets do this automatically when you initiate a swap on XRPL.to — no manual setup required. The trustline reserves 0.2 XRP, which is recoverable when you remove the trustline.
